Q: What should I look for when hiring a family photographer? There are so many to choose from!

Not all photographers are the same, and family sessions require a special skill set!

When searching for a photographer, consider these key factors:

  • Style: Do you prefer bright & airy, warm & earthy, or true-to-life colors? Look through portfolios to find a style you love.

  • Experience with Kids: If you have little ones, choose a photographer who knows how to make sessions fun and natural (not stiff and awkward).

  • Location Options: Do they shoot outdoors, in-home, or in a studio? Pick what works best for your family’s vibe.

  • Personality: If your photographer can make you feel comfortable, it will show in your photos. Find someone who feels like a good fit!

Q: What should we wear for our family session?

The #1 question families ask me: "What do we wear?!" 

Here are my top tips:

  • Start with Mum’s outfit. Pick something you feel confident in, and build everyone else’s outfits around it.

  • Choose a color palette, not matching outfits. Think 3-4 coordinating colors instead of everyone wearing the exact same thing.

  • Avoid logos & neon colors. These can be distracting and take attention away from your faces!

Q: How do I prepare my kids for the session?

Parents always worry about their kids not cooperating—but I promise, I’ll take that stress away from you! 

The key is to set the tone before the session even starts. Talk to them ahead of time and let them know it’s going to be fun, not a stiff "stand-still-and-smile" kind of thing. If they think of it as an adventure instead of a chore, they’ll be much more relaxed.

Make sure they’ve had a snack beforehand—nothing derails a happy mood faster than being hungry. 

If they need a little extra motivation, bringing a small reward for after the session can be a game-changer.

And don’t stress if they want to run, jump, or explore. Some of the best photos happen when kids are just being themselves!

Q: How much does family photography cost?

Family photography is an investment in your memories, and pricing varies based on experience, session type, and what’s included. 

Most professional family photographers charge between £250–£1,000, depending on the package.
